`
classicbride
  • 浏览: 14784 次
  • 性别: Icon_minigender_1
  • 来自: 重庆
最近访客 更多访客>>
社区版块
存档分类
最新评论

Struts2 与 tiles 使用上疑惑

JSP 
阅读更多
我的页中面有好几个jsp页面,其中有两个类似排行榜的东西,需要从action中初始化...   tiles   可以直接到   action   中吗?
我的意思是如下:但是这样子写不行....  
<tiles-definitions>
<definition   name="myapp.homepage"   preparer="/character/listWork.actin"         template="/tiles_test.jsp">
<put-attribute   name="header"   value="/WEB-INF/jsp/character/listWork.jsp"/>
                                <put-attribute   name="main"   value="/test/test.action"/>    
<put-attribute   name="footer"   value="/WEB-INF/jsp/character/listHomeplace.jsp"/>            
</definition>  
</tiles-definitions>


如果tiles 1.X的话:
<tiles-definitions>
<definition name="member-definition" path="/Jsp/layout.jsp">
  <put name="top" value="/mTop.do"/>
  <put name="left" value="/mLeft.do"/>
  <put name="main" value="/defaultMmain.do"/>
</definition>
</tiles-definitions>
这就是我希望实现的效果

分享到:
评论
1 楼 sllsql 2008-03-09  
遇到同样问题,希望过来人告知,谢了!

相关推荐

    Struts2与tiles集成示例

    **Struts2与Tiles集成** 1. **Integration Setup**: 集成Struts2和Tiles需要添加相应的jar包到项目类路径中,包括struts2-core、struts2-tiles-plugin等。 2. **Tiles插件配置**: 在Struts2的配置文件中,需要启用...

    Struts2+Tiles

    通过阅读和学习《Struts2+Tiles》相关的博客文章(如博文链接所示),你可以深入理解这两者的集成方式,如何配置Struts2的struts.xml和tiles.xml文件,以及如何在Action中使用Tiles API来决定页面内容。此外,你还能...

    Struts2 tiles操作例子

    为了使Struts2与tiles插件正常工作,我们需要一系列的依赖库。这些库包括但不限于: - `commons-logging`: 提供日志记录的功能。 - `commons-fileupload`: 支持文件上传。 - `ognl`: 用于表达式解析和对象图导航。 -...

    struts2.0 整合tiles 配置

    将Struts2与Tiles结合使用,可以更加灵活地管理页面结构,实现统一的页面风格,提高开发效率。 #### 二、所需JAR包 首先,为了能够成功地整合Struts2与Tiles,我们需要确保项目的类路径中包含以下JAR包: 1. **...

    struts2 tiles 模板搭建源码可运行

    - **struts2-tiles-plugin**:这个插件包含了Struts2与Tiles的集成代码,使得开发者能够使用Tiles的特性。 - **tiles-config.xml**:这是Tiles的配置文件,其中定义了页面模板和组件的映射。 - **Action类**:Struts...

    struts2集成tiles2.myeclipse10教程

    启动服务器,访问应用,你应该能看到Struts2与Tiles2集成的效果,即基于Tiles2定义的页面布局和组件。 总结一下,集成Struts2和Tiles2的关键步骤包括:引入依赖库、配置Struts2和Tiles2的配置文件、定义页面布局和...

    Struts2中使用Tiles组件

    在Struts2中使用Tiles组件,可以更有效地管理和构建动态Web应用的用户界面。 首先,我们需要理解Tiles的基本概念。Tiles是一个视图框架,它的核心思想是页面模板和组合。通过定义模板,我们可以创建一个基本的布局...

    在struts中的tiles模板使用的jar包

    同时,需要在Struts的配置文件(如struts-config.xml或struts2的struts.xml)中配置Tiles插件,并在应用的JSP页面中使用Tiles标签来组织内容。 总结起来,使用Struts中的Tiles模板需要一系列的jar包支持,这些库...

    tiles+struts2

    将Tiles与Struts2结合使用,可以更有效地管理和组织网页布局,实现复杂的页面结构和重用内容。在本篇文章中,我们将深入探讨如何在Struts2中集成Tiles框架,以及如何利用它来展示信息。 首先,我们来理解一下Tiles...

    struts2-tiles-plugin-2.0.11.2.jar

    struts2.0中使用Tiles框架所需jar包之一

    struts2-tiles-plugin-2.1.6.jar

    struts2-tiles-plugin-2.1.6.jar

    Struts1-tiles标签

    Struts1中的Tiles标签库是一种强大的布局管理工具,旨在提高Web应用的可重用性、可扩展性和可维护性。Tiles框架是Apache Software Foundation发起的一个开源项目,它为开发者提供了创建复合式网页的能力,允许在运行...

    struts2 tiles2 配置例子

    这些库提供了Tiles2的核心功能以及与Struts2的集成支持。 **Step2: 配置`Web.xml`** 在项目的`Web-INF/web.xml`中,你需要配置Tiles2的监听器(`TilesServlet`)和过滤器(`TilesRequestFilter`)。监听器负责初始...

    struts2 mvc tiles

    在Struts2中使用Tiles的主要步骤包括: 1. **配置Tiles**:在struts.xml配置文件中添加Tiles插件的配置,以及定义页面模板。 2. **定义Tiles定义**:创建一个或多个tiles-defs.xml文件,定义每个页面模板及其组成...

    struts2.1.8与tiles2.0 demo

    Struts2.1.8与Tiles2.0 Demo是一个经典的Java Web开发示例,它结合了两个强大的框架,Struts2作为MVC(模型-视图-控制器)框架,Tiles2用于页面布局管理。这个Demo旨在帮助开发者理解如何在实际项目中有效地利用这两...

    struts2标签+ tiles lib

    3. **Struts2与Tiles结合使用** 结合Struts2的Action和Tiles的模板,可以实现动态页面生成。比如,一个Action返回一个结果代码,这个代码与Tiles的定义关联,Tiles根据这个定义渲染相应的页面。这样,开发者可以在...

    struts2 tiles项目

    - `JSP页面`:使用Tiles定义来构建的视图,其中可能包含Struts2标签库和Tiles标签库的使用。 - `web.xml`:Web应用的部署描述符,配置了Struts2 Filter和其他必需的Servlet或Filter。 项目中可能还包含其他文件,如...

    struts2 tiles实例 eclipse下运行

    总的来说,"struts2 tiles实例 eclipse下运行"涵盖了Struts2框架和Tiles插件的集成使用,以及在Eclipse开发环境下的配置和调试步骤。通过这个实例,你可以深入理解这两个组件如何协同工作,提供高效、灵活的Web应用...

    struts2 tiles的使用(小实例)

    通过以上步骤,我们就完成了Struts2与Tiles的集成,实现了页面的模块化和复用。在实际应用中,可以根据需要创建更多的定义和模板,构建复杂的页面布局。这种分层设计使得页面的管理和维护变得更加方便,也提高了代码...

    struts2的tiles配置

    Tiles配置是Struts2应用中不可或缺的一部分,它允许开发者定义可重用的页面片段(或称为“组件”),然后在多个页面中组合使用,实现模板化的设计。 **Tiles的核心概念** 1. **定义(Definition)**: 一个定义是一...

Global site tag (gtag.js) - Google Analytics